Mandatory Rainbow 6 Payout Betting Guide March 31, 2018 Gulfstream Park

The last three Mandatory Rainbow 6 Payouts were; January 28, 2018, April 2, 2017, March 26, 2016. The most recent was this past January and the pool reached over $15 Million. RAINBOW SIX BETTING STRATEGIES (Quantity of horses per race; 1x3x3x4x1x4; the numbers are the number of horses in the leg, the x separates the races.) Low Budget Bankrolls- Examples; 1x2x1x2x1x2= $1.60. If you are looking to take down the Rainbow by yourself you will need a couple of singles in the Rainbow Sequence. The Rainbow does get pricey if you go deeper per leg and if you play by yourself. On mandatory days it is a good idea to get partners and team up- Team up with two other people; Medium Budget- 3x3x3x3x3x3=$145.80. That would be $48.60 a player. High Budget Example-4x4x4x4x4x4=$819.20. Team up with three other players. That ticket would be $204.80 a player. Another Helpful High Budget Strategy- It is also a good idea to go deeper than four or five horses in a leg if you really like a horse later in the card. An example would be if you and your team like Audible in the Florida Derby. You and your team could go deep in the first five legs and single Audible in the final race and hope for big prices to win in the previous legs. In years past In years past the Florida Derby Cards have been chalky with one race in the sequence getting a good priced horse home. Do not be discouraged if your long shots do not come in. The pool is going to be massive and more tickets than you think are eliminated each leg.

Field Analysis Race 9 #1 Wisley- Numbers and percentages for the connections improve when debuting on the grass. Horse will take a nice stalking role. #2 Rhode Island- Half-brother to stakes winner Dream A While. Horse has been working well since maiden Debut. #3 Outback Bob- Stepping up a tab in class and ran huge in debut. Showed a great closing effort in debut and will run against a fast pace stretching out. #4 Logic- Horse needs a pace to run into. Closed very well last time out to grab fourth. If the pace is slow it will be tough for Logic to win. #5 CC Rider- Lost to Hofburg who is running in the Florida Derby. Needs to improve dramatically from last effort. #6 Dawood- A big 675K purchase for Zayat Stables. Red Hot Jockey Luiz Saez should help the horse improve. #7 Art Collection- Big ML favorite, had a nice debut running in third and has been working tremendously. #8 Mr. Discretionary- Lost by half a length last time out and will run with Blinkers for the first time. Jane Cibelli has been on fire as of late and is winning 25% of her first time blinkers. #9 Countryside Drive- Frist time starter For Roger Attfield who is winning 5% of his first starts. The horse has posted a couple nice bullet works in the process. #10 Sensational Sam- Going out for a trainer who has not run in the money at the meet and looked decent running in fourth three and four back. Then horse does have a decent closing kick. #11 Repair the World- Horse has posted some nice bullet works for Brain Lynch. The horse almost wired the field at a nice price last time out at GP.

Race 10 #1 Sweetontheladies- Horse that has shown a some closing effort and showed it in a G3 event last time out. #2 Richard the Great- A Horse that ran in multiple Graded Stakes and has ran in the money in those starts. The horse has run in the money 7 times in 12 starts at GP. #3 Weekend Hideaway- Ran in two stakes races the last two starts and did not have a great effort. The drop down and the layoff should help the horse and the horse has been working well. #4 Impressive Edge- The horse ran huge in the Iowa Derby and cooled off sense then. The horse will try back to back races at 7F. #5 Always a Suspect- A horse that has competed in multiple O/C races in the NYRA circuit. The horse does have a nice closing kick. #6 Fayeq- A horse that has ran in the Travers and won three and four back. Did not show much effort off the long layoff but should improve second off the layoff. #7 Ready for Rye- The horse ran huge two back in a G3 and tailed off last time out. Does come back to GP where the horse has run in the money every attempt. #8 Realm- Barclay Tagg trainee who has won 14% of his allowance races and 15% of his GP mounts. Ran decent last time out and improved from two races back. 7F is the distance the horse wants to Sprint. #9 Outplay- The horse is on a layoff since Pa derby and did not run well against West Coast and company. The horse since then has been working well at Palm Meadows for Todd Pletcher. #10 Rock and Fellers- Another horse dropping down from a Graded Stakes and will stretch out a bit in distance, The horse won in the slop three back at GP. #11 Cherry Wine- The horse shows a nice closing kick in a sprint race with a ton of speed. The horse is also cutting back in distance.

Race 11 #1 Glory to Kitten- Going out for Jorge Abreu who has won 19% of his races at the meet but is 0-3 in Graded Stakes. #2 Lull- The horse looked great two races back in a G2. The horse has a ton of speed and will make its sixth start at the distance. #3 Stormy Victoria- At a great ML price after her performance on Pegasus Day. She came. out of nowhere making up ten lengths closing on the grass. She will be flying late. #4 Team of Teams- Going out for Jimmy Jerkins, has ran in a stakes races last time out and won. The horse will go to the lead and has wired field at the distance. #5 Conquest Hardcandy- The horse likes the GP surface and has run in the money 4 times in 8 starts. Should ve won last time out and lost at the wire and a nice price. #6 Grizzel- Showed a nice closing effort last time out and is running against familiar company. Will be at a nice price and looked to win for the first time for the connections at the meet with Luis Saez up. #7 Island Reward- The horse has run in the money the last three starts and looked impressive and has improved the two turn runs. #8 Res Ipa- Going out for Ian Wilkes and this horse won t give up. Did have a great trip two back and ended up winning at a very competitive Kentucky Downs. #9 Liberty Kitten- Stepping up to Stakes company after winning in an O/C two back. Sire is Kitten s Joy, who has had a nice meet as a sire. #10 On Leave- Nice ML price for Shug and Irad. The horse is 1 for 1 at GP and is very balanced on paper. The horse can close like two back or take a stalking role like last time out.

Field Analysis Race 12 #1 Eight Thirtyone- Coming in from Mahoning Valley for Loooch racing and is stretching out to a Route for the first time. #2 Coach Rocks- Won impressively breaking the maiden last time out for Dale Romans. Seems to like the track and is running in familiar company in Cache. #3 Take Charge Paula- Won a Grade 3 event sprinting two races back at Gulfstream, stretched to a route for the first time since September 2017 last time out and ran a nice second. Gets Jose Ortiz up. #4 Cache- Broke the maiden first start sprinting for Mark Henning. Raced in a G2 last time out running behind familiar company against quick fractions. #5 Daisy- Going out for Trainer John Servis and lost by ¾ of a length in stakes company. The distance should not be a problem for her and lost in New York to a great horse in Wonder Gadot. #6 Blonde Bomber- Raced in the BC in November and showed great closing speed against fast fractions at a huge price. The pace should be fast again today. #7 Heavenhasmynikki- Ran a nice third last time out in a Grade 2 event for Loooch Racing. The horse is stretching out from the mile distance and will try and wire the field #8 C.S. Incharge- Horse is 1 for 1 at GP and at the Distance. Won a stakes race last time out at a Mile 40 wiring the field at Tampa Bay. #9 Princess Warrior- Stepped up from an O/C level to a Graded Stakes last time out. The horse has a ton of closing speed and ran a huge race as the favorite at Keeneland in a G1 event. #10 Tell Your Mama- The third entry for Loooch Racing. The horse is still a maiden and they take the blinkers off for the first time. Trainer Robert Hess is 0-13 making this move. #11 Silver Bay- Won a state bred stakes Last time out at GP West and is on a little bit of a layoff. The horse is stretching out to a Route for the first time. #12 Mihrab- Horse improved from two starts back in a stakes race to last time out and showed a closing effort to grab third at Tampa Bay in a 100k stakes.

#13 Alter Moon- Horse stepped up to stakes company after breaking the maiden and went off 7-1. Likes the GP surface running in the money twice in three starts. Race 13 #1 Markitoff- Horse ran well last time out against Sadler s Joy and was closing extremely well last time out and two races back. #2 Bullards Alley- Horse ran competitively against Talismanic who is in the Dubai World Cup. Should ve won the last two starts and does have a nice closing kick. #3 Hi Happy- Horse that has taken stalking roles the last two starts after showing closing speed earlier on in the career. The horse is 1 for 1 at the distance losing to Heart to Heart last time out. #4 Classic Covey- Horse stepping way up in class from and O/C level and gets a new rider in John Velazquez up. #5 Little Nick V.- First time Gelding for Carlo Vaccarezza who has won 11% of his races. The horse makes second start off a long layoff. #6 Tiz A Slam- Roger Attfield trains and he has had a great GP meet. The horse is at a huge price and does have a closing kick and has closed decent against slow half mile fractions. #7 Bigger Picture- Stone Cold Closer with Jose Ortiz up. Horse was a big a favorite at Sam Houston and comes to South Florida for the first time since December of 2016. #8 Sadler s Joy- Stone Cold Closer as well, wants nothing to do with the pace and was incredible closing late last time out on the GP turf. The horse came out of nowhere to beat One Go All Go. #9 One Go All Go- Horse that was nosed out last time out by Sadler s Joy. Could wire the field today with the field being mostly closers.

Race 14 #1 Strike Power- Looking to improve off stretching out for the first time beat BC champion Good Magic. The horse can handle the distance and should be more forwardly placed. #2 Millionaire Runner- Horse that is going to play catch me if you can and is stepping way up in class. #3 Tip Sheet- Edgar Zayes is up and he has been on fire as of late at GP. The horse does have a closing kick and to be competitive will have to follow one of the other closers in the race. #4 Promises Fulfilled- Surprise winner in the Fountain of Youth wiring the field. Should get the lead again but does not have Irad Ortiz up. Trainer Dale Romans is winning 11% of his Graded Stakes. #5 Storm Runner- Another Dale Romans trainee that will have stalking role. Tyler Gaffalione gets the mount and made a slight move last time out. Will need a better effort to compete today. #6 Catholic Boy- Gets Irad Ortiz up for the first time and is a very balanced horse. He can take a stalking role and he can close from way behind. There is a lot of speed in the race and he will show a closing kick like he did in the Remsen. #7 Hofburg- Billy Mott trainee that really looked impressive off a long layoff. Can handle the distance and had a nice bullet work on March 26 th. #8 Audible- A $500k purchase came to Florida from the NYRA circuit and made a statement in the Holy Bull. If he runs like he did last time out, he will be tough to beat. John Velazquez is up for Javier Castellano who is in Dubai. #9 Mississippi- A horse that was entered for other Graded Stakes but scratched out. Has not run since early February and will try and beat Promises Fulfilled to the lead from the outside stall
